Analysis

The most recent figure for children population as proportion of total population in Iraq is 21.9, measured in 2100. That is the lowest value across all 151 years on record.

The figure is down 0.5% on the previous year and down 5.9% over ten years.

Over the whole period, children population as proportion of total population in Iraq peaked at 53.66 in 1980 and was at its lowest, 21.9, in 2100.

That places Iraq 3rd out of 20 countries with data for 2100, putting it in the top quarter.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 151 years of available data.
